Nestled within the vibrant heart of American Samoa lies the picturesque city of Pago Pago, a captivating destination embodying a harmonious blend of natural beauty and Polynesian charm. Surrounded by lush green mountains that kiss the crystal-clear waters of the South Pacific Ocean, Pago Pago boasts a unique allure that beckons travelers seeking an off-the-beaten-path adventure. From its bustling marketplaces brimming with local handicrafts to its tranquil beaches offering a serene escape, this hidden gem of the Pacific promises visitors an unforgettable experience shaped by authentic culture, warm hospitality, and breathtaking landscapes.
